Markets in and near Minerve
- Olonzac: market Tuesday (8km)
- Saint-Pons-de-Thomieres: market Wednesday & Sunday (15km)
- Labastide-Rouairoux: market Thursday (16km)
- Lezignan-Corbieres: market Wednesday (17km)
- Saint-Chinian: market Thursday & Sunday (18km)
- Capestang: market Sunday (24km)
- Narbonne: market Tuesday & Thursday & Saturday & Monday - seasonal market only (28km)
- Narbonne: market Sunday (28km)
- Coursan: market every day except Monday (29km)
- Mazamet: market Tuesday & Sunday & Saturday (34km)

Geography and distances
Minerve is in the south of France at 96 kilometres from Montpellier, the department capital (general information: Minerve is 613 kilometres from Paris).
Geographical Information
Commune: Minerve
Canton: Olonzac
Arrondissement: Béziers
Department: Herault
Region: Languedoc-Roussillon
New region: Occitanie
Postcode: 34210
